Know Yourself, Before you can make modifications in yourself you need to understand what there is to deal with.
Psychological awareness means having the ability to recognize emotions that you experience, understand the feelings connected with the feeling, and understand what you believe and do as an outcome. How can you become more aware of your strengths and areas for development? You could: Rate Yourself: What do you believe your strengths are? Ask others for feedback: Be open to hearing what others consider you.
These might consist of a personality test, discovering your worths, your abilities, your capabilities. In truth a mix of all three of these is best. Try This, Keep a journal of your feelings: Compose down what was happening, what you're feeling, and how you reacted. Existed a physical reaction, such as racing heart, sore neck and shoulders? Make a list of your functions: and compose down the feeling linked to each role.
Your sensations for each role may be pleased, disappointed,, think of as lots of as you can. Forecast how you will feel: think of a scenario you're going into and predict how you will feel. Practice naming and accepting the sensations. You may state "I may feel angry", or "I might feel disappointed".
Try to select an appropriate reaction to the feeling instead of simply responding to it. Emotionally smart individuals plan to put time aside to construct awareness. Assumptions, Establishing awareness of the presumptions we hold about others is a crucial aspect of emotional intelligence. Self awareness also implies that we shouldn't disregard the presumptions we hold about ourselves. Assumptions about ourselves can be positive or negative. Negative presumptions include thoughts such as 'Bad things always occur to me' or 'I don't know enough to start my own business'.
